What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Salt Lake City to Albany?

The average price of all flights from Salt Lake City to Albany, New York cl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
When flying from Salt Lake City to Albany, you should consider leaving on a Wednesday and avoid Saturdays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to Salt Lake City, you’ll find the best rates on Wednesdays and the most expensive ones on Saturdays.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Salt Lake City to Albany, New York?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Salt Lake City to Albany, New York,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Salt Lake City to Albany, New York is January, where tickets cost $429 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and November, where the average cost of tickets is $774 and $696 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Salt Lake City to Albany, New York?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from Salt Lake City to Albany, New York,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from Salt Lake City to Albany, New York, you should book around 1 week before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 18 days before departure.

FAQs for booking flights from Salt Lake City to Albany

  • What is the cheapest flight from Salt Lake City to Albany, New York?

    In the last 3 days, the lowest price for a flight from Salt Lake City to Albany, New York was $157 for a one-way ticket and $459 for a round-trip.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Salt Lake City and Albany?

    No, a passport isn't needed to fly from Salt Lake City to Albany. However, local authorities might ask for an official ID.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Salt Lake City to Albany?

    Salt Lake City and Albany are both served by 1 main airport. You will leave Salt Lake City from Salt Lake City and will be arriving at Albany Intl.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Salt Lake City to Albany?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Albany with an airline and back to Salt Lake City with another airline. Booking your flights between Salt Lake City and ALB can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
